Duke Hawkins: AH-64 Apache - versions A, D and E - 140 pages in EN, cat. no. 034 / ASK Distribution 170-DH034
Boeing AH-64 Apache. DH-034 is a 140 page book that brings a complete portrait of the Apache Attack helicopter. It shows the AH-64A, D and E in detail and in action. Fuselage, landing gear, wings, rotors, tail, the different cockpits and a huge 24-page maintenance chapter. The Apaches photographed are from many different countries: USA, UK, Greece, The Netherlands, Israel, India, Japan, Indonesia and South Korea.
